What to Look For in a Commercial Espresso Machine

There are a variety of things to take into consideration when buying a commercial espresso machine. The kind of espresso machine that is ideal for your establishment will depend on the amount and the purpose for which it is used, and barista's abilities.

A double boiler system provides the ability to brew as well as steam simultaneously. It also decreases the time between pulls. Proportional-integral-derivative (PID) temperature control manages on/off cycles for optimal boiler temperatures.

Safety

Espresso machines are huge heavy pieces of equipment that can cost as much as a new compact car. They're also built to pump out a multitude of drinks and shots in an entire day. Commercial espresso machines pose unique health and safety hazards to staff due to their high volume.

It's important to bear in mind that commercial espresso machines are likely to function with warm water, which can cause the development of bacteria. Unmaintained machines that are not regularly cleaned and descaled can build up spent espresso. This can cause it to turn rancid, and potentially cause illness when consumed by customers. A commercial espresso machine with a a steam wand that is not sealed can allow bacteria to grow in the milk foaming process.

Maintenance

Like cars that require regular tune-ups commercial espresso machines need regular maintenance to function smoothly and efficiently. If you make the effort to maintain your machine in good condition, it will give you better tasting coffee and last longer.

It's a routine to clean your espresso machine, however you should also pay attention to the parts that need an extra clean. There's bound to be leftovers of coffee grounds and milk products in the machine, which can disintegrate various components over time. Regular cleaning will keep your espresso machine in great condition.

The majority of espresso machines in commercial use require descaling at least every 3 months. This procedure requires a few additional steps in comparison to regular cleaning. You'll need to go through your manual to ensure you follow all the steps. Descaling involves using a solution to dissolves scale in the water tank. In order to complete this process it is necessary to put an item under the steam wand and in some models, underneath the coffee spouts. Follow the instructions for your particular model.

A water filter change is a further maintenance step. This is a step that can easily be forgotten, but it's important to keep in mind so you don't build up of mineral deposits.
